diff options
Diffstat (limited to 'drivers/gpu/nvgpu/gv11b/fifo_gv11b.h')
-rw-r--r-- | drivers/gpu/nvgpu/gv11b/fifo_gv11b.h |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/drivers/gpu/nvgpu/gv11b/fifo_gv11b.h b/drivers/gpu/nvgpu/gv11b/fifo_gv11b.h index fc1ddf83..c0e6e5cd 100644 --- a/drivers/gpu/nvgpu/gv11b/fifo_gv11b.h +++ b/drivers/gpu/nvgpu/gv11b/fifo_gv11b.h | |||
@@ -1,7 +1,7 @@ | |||
1 | /* | 1 | /* |
2 | * GV11B Fifo | 2 | * GV11B Fifo |
3 | * | 3 | * |
4 | * Copyright (c) 2016-2017, NVIDIA CORPORATION. All rights reserved. | 4 | * Copyright (c) 2016-2018, NVIDIA CORPORATION. All rights reserved. |
5 | * | 5 | * |
6 | * Permission is hereby granted, free of charge, to any person obtaining a | 6 | * Permission is hereby granted, free of charge, to any person obtaining a |
7 | * copy of this software and associated documentation files (the "Software"), | 7 | * copy of this software and associated documentation files (the "Software"), |
@@ -102,6 +102,8 @@ int gv11b_fifo_alloc_syncpt_buf(struct channel_gk20a *c, | |||
102 | u32 syncpt_id, struct nvgpu_mem *syncpt_buf); | 102 | u32 syncpt_id, struct nvgpu_mem *syncpt_buf); |
103 | void gv11b_fifo_free_syncpt_buf(struct channel_gk20a *c, | 103 | void gv11b_fifo_free_syncpt_buf(struct channel_gk20a *c, |
104 | struct nvgpu_mem *syncpt_buf); | 104 | struct nvgpu_mem *syncpt_buf); |
105 | int gv11b_fifo_get_sync_ro_map(struct vm_gk20a *vm, | ||
106 | u64 *base_gpuva, u32 *sync_size); | ||
105 | void gv11b_fifo_add_syncpt_wait_cmd(struct gk20a *g, | 107 | void gv11b_fifo_add_syncpt_wait_cmd(struct gk20a *g, |
106 | struct priv_cmd_entry *cmd, u32 off, | 108 | struct priv_cmd_entry *cmd, u32 off, |
107 | u32 id, u32 thresh, u64 gpu_va_base); | 109 | u32 id, u32 thresh, u64 gpu_va_base); |